Yes, this post IS motivated by the fact that I just got my ass handed to me by a "support" Blitzcrank that went Lichbane/Gunblade and literally killed everyone on my team. But that doesn't invalidate that he really does need a rework. He's been one of the top banned champions for as long as I can remember, with his only counterplay being "dodge the grab." WAY too much of his power budget is crammed into his Q, while the rest of his kit is lackluster in comparison. And to make matters worse, the ratios on his abilities are insane. I mean....100% ratios on three of his four main abilities? What? He builds anything that isn't tank and he's going to melt your carries by himself.

And that's something that confuses me. In the client, he's classified as a "tank," but you can literally build anything on him. AD Fighter? His E will do 100% damage. AP mage? Go for it, his hook and ult will melt you before you can even blink. Tanky? He can do that too and let his team do the killing. I get that he's a Disruptor and is meant to mess up your positioning and punish you for your mistakes. I don't have a problem with him landing a good hook because he positioned well or you positioned poorly. He should be rewarded for doing his job. HOWEVER, I do have a problem with there being literally next to nothing you can do if he manages to hook you. The standard Blitz combo is simple; Q into E into ult. Three buttons and that's enough to take out most (or all, depending on the build) of a squishy's health bar. Now it's fair he takes three abilities to do that, but when you're not given the chance to get away or fight back, that's not exactly fun to play against.

And his current kit isn't exactly fun for Blitzcrank, either. A bad Blitz is completely useless if he can't land his hooks (or if the enemy team is good enough to block them) but a good Blitz is literally unstoppable and the most frustrating thing to fight, especially if you're the immobile squishy. But isn't it kind of a bad design if a champion is extremely reliant on just one ability? Other champions have been reworked for the precise reason that they were too reliant on one ability - Sejuani is the most recent one who comes to mind. Blitz has got what I call the "Yasuo Syndrome" - you don't necessarily want one on your team if he sucks, but you don't want to face a good one, either. It's not very fun for a Blitz if they're constantly getting hook-blocked by a team with shields and good positioning, but it's not exactly very fun for the enemy when the Blitz is on point (or going with some kind of super cheese build just to piss you off).

I think his kit overall is just a mess. He's not fun to play against, kinda linear in that you pretty much just use the same combo over and over and over again, occasionally using your W to try and catch up to an immobile squishy so you can hook them, and he has way too much power into his Q. That Q of his is the reason why I think he's just so out of whack. I don't mind that he's able to build with such versatility, I just wish he had more counterplay to him than currently. Are there any plans to give Blitz some changes so he's not so damn frustrating to play against, and maybe allow for a bit more leeway with his kit?
